HHenryW9My gf and I recently stayed to attend the Russell Peters show at Casino Rama and overall had a great experience.
Positives: affordable, quick and easy check-in, comfortable bed, friendly and welcoming owner/manager, good location between Orillia downtown & Casino Rama, a short 10–15 minute drive either way.
Negatives: the noise - bad sound isolation between neighbors, water heater, fridge, etc. The location can be a negative: it’s quiet and away from the crowds, which is nice if you’re looking for peace, but it also means you’re further from amenities like grocery stores and restaurants.
Overall: If you’re looking for an affordable and comfortable stay with a friendly host, and don’t mind some noise or being a short drive from town conveniences, this inn is a solid choice - especially if you’re heading to Casino Rama for a show.
